Field Workers: Forklift Operator to perform the following duties in conjunction and incidental to the farming operations, near and adjacent to the farm: Loading, unloading, shipping, and receiving warehouse items. Transporting materials to different locations within the facility. Optimizing loads to ensure operational efficiency by identifying damages and shortages. Securing loads to the machine before transportation. Operating and managing technical equipment. Managing inventory by utilizing RF scanning equipment. Picking and wrapping orders for shipment. Must always maintain audit-ready sanitation standards in the work environment in all areas of the warehouse. Identifying workplace safety hazards. Adhering to safety management standards. Adhering to production schedules. Ensure that all Food Safety policies are followed. Ensure that all Safety procedures are followed to reduce the risk of any type of injury to either the employee or others. Reports all safety problems, incidents and injuries to foreperson immediately. Comply with all Company policies. Work will be performed at a cooling facility, which is located within 8 miles of the ranch located at Williams Rd. and Boronda Rd. in Salinas. *Even locations that are near or adjacent to the farm are considered on the farm. See Brennan v. Sugar Cane Growers Cooperative of Florida, 486 F.2d. 1006, 1011 (5th Cir. 1974). (Camp cooking facilities were 15 miles from the farm.)
